Output 89fdb40fdd0e49e58b631271a763189ce594d09aa0eba88885edf004f6358474:0

value
307696
script pubkey
OP_0 OP_PUSHBYTES_20 c03d912f3a3401e82ce16ae607025135bd3454f4
address
bc1qcq7ezte6xsq7st8pdtnqwqj3xk7ng485pw764z
transaction
89fdb40fdd0e49e58b631271a763189ce594d09aa0eba88885edf004f6358474
spent
true